nrp wrote: I prefer narrower runways for light aircraft. It's easier to judge the flare height. Others? You should try landing at Streator, Il The runway there is 18' wide paving with very nicely manicured grass perfectly level with the pavement making the runway about 50' wide. So landing is smooth even when your nosewheel is the only wheel on pavement. But the view coming in is really weird. You think you are still very high when it's time to flare. |
